changeset 49236:675594a0a71a

revlog: use %d to format int instead of %lu (issue6565) The issue says gcc warns that the data types don't match. I couldn't reproduce the warning locally for some reason, but this patch shouldn't break things. Maybe %lu was simply a copy-paste error from 6b1eae313b2f (https://phab.mercurial-scm.org/D10625).
author Anton Shestakov <av6@dwimlabs.net>
date Tue, 17 May 2022 21:49:36 +0400
parents 8960d8eb747b
children d3d3495a5749
files mercurial/cext/revlog.c
diffstat 1 files changed, 1 insertions(+), 1 deletions(-) [+]
line wrap: on
line diff
--- a/mercurial/cext/revlog.c	Tue Apr 06 03:24:26 2021 +0200
+++ b/mercurial/cext/revlog.c	Tue May 17 21:49:36 2022 +0400
@@ -497,7 +497,7 @@
 	if (self->format_version != format_v1) {
 		PyErr_Format(PyExc_RuntimeError,
 		             "version header should go in the docket, not the "
-		             "index: %lu",
+		             "index: %d",
 		             header);
 		return NULL;
 	}